Move Messages from one Mailbox to Another

If your IMAP server supports the MOVE capability, then it is possible to move messages from one mailbox (folder) to another. This example demonstrates the MOVE command using the SendRawCommand method. The IMAP MOVE Extension is documented in RFC 6851.

func chilkatTest() {
    var success: Bool = false

    // This example assumes the Chilkat API to have been previously unlocked.
    // See Global Unlock Sample for sample code.

    let imap = CkoImap()!

    // Use an implicit TLS connection.
    imap.ssl = true
    imap.port = 993
    success = imap.connect(hostname: "MY-IMAP-DOMAIN")
    if success == false {
        print("\(imap.lastErrorText!)")
        return
    }

    // Authenticate
    success = imap.login(login: "MY-IMAP-LOGIN", password: "MY-IMAP-PASSWORD")
    if success == false {
        print("\(imap.lastErrorText!)")
        return
    }

    // Get the list of capabilities:
    var caps: String? = imap.capability()
    print("Capabilities: \(caps!)")

    // Here is an example of the string returned:
    // * CAPABILITY IMAP4rev1 UNSELECT IDLE NAMESPACE QUOTA ID XLIST CHILDREN X-GM-EXT-1 
    // UIDPLUS COMPRESS=DEFLATE ENABLE MOVE CONDSTORE ESEARCH UTF8=ACCEPT APPENDLIMIT=35882577
    // LIST-EXTENDED LIST-STATUS

    if imap.hasCapability(name: "MOVE", capabilityResponse: caps) != true {
        print("The IMAP server does not support the MOVE extension.")
        return
    }

    print("Good, the MOVE extension is supported...")

    // Select a mailbox, search for some messages to get a sequence-set (i.e. a 
    // range of message sequence numbers or UIDs.  Then move these messages to another
    // mailbox.

    success = imap.selectMailbox(mailbox: "old")
    if success == false {
        print("\(imap.lastErrorText!)")
        return
    }

    // Get a set of message sequence numbers for all emails with "Gencer" in the FROM name/address.
    var bReturnUids: Bool = false

    let msgSet = CkoMessageSet()!
    success = imap.queryMbx(criteria: "FROM Gencer", bUid: bReturnUids, msgSet: msgSet)
    if success == false {
        print("\(imap.lastErrorText!)")
        return
    }

    // The message set, as a compact string, will look something like this:
    // 1572,1876:1881,1883,1886,1895,1905:1906,1910:1911,1923,1959:1963
    var sequenceSet: String? = msgSet.toCompactString()
    print("\(sequenceSet!)")

    // Let's form our MOVE command.
    let sbMoveCmd = CkoStringBuilder()!
    sbMoveCmd.append(value: "MOVE ")
    sbMoveCmd.append(value: sequenceSet)
    sbMoveCmd.append(value: " old/gencer")
    print("Sending: \(sbMoveCmd.getAsString()!)")

    var cmdResponse: String? = imap.sendRawCommand(rawCommand: sbMoveCmd.getAsString())
    if imap.lastMethodSuccess == false {
        print("\(imap.lastErrorText!)")
        return
    }

    print("\(cmdResponse!)")

    // The response looks like this:
    // 	* 1572 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1875 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1875 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1875 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1875 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1875 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1875 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1876 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1878 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1886 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1895 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1895 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1898 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1898 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1909 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1944 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1944 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1944 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1944 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 1944 EXPUNGE
    // 	* 2274 EXISTS
    // 	aaaf OK [COPYUID 62 1582,1886:1891,1893,1896,1905,1915:1916,1920:1921,1933,1974:1978 20,17,16,15,14,13,12,10:11,9,19,18,8,7,6,5,4,3,2,1] (Success)

    // The last line should indicate OK.

    // Disconnect from the IMAP server.
    success = imap.disconnect()

    print("All Done.")

}
